Here is one I have had around for a while. It is the Camillus CQB Jr. Close Quarter Battle Jr. It is mirror polished stainless steel with Bubinga handles I added with stainless pins and lanyard tube. The handles are hand sanded and soaked in Danish oil over night, then buffed. Of course it has a custom kydex sheath me me as well. I bought the blade blank as new old stock and made it mine.
